Description: 1912 Circa Dutch Colonial style home. Once home to one of the Armstrong family, of the tile fame, this stately residence is a comfortable inn with many amenities for the guest. Close to historic Lancaster City and Amish attractions. Lancaster is an historical Colonial City founded in 1730. The architecture is stately and the culture modern.
